Output ddfa65b634b882173551a3d33d6d888a5eb19dd7f236809b7c810f6b1d52a9ca:19

value
5258186
script pubkey
OP_0 OP_PUSHBYTES_20 90bee0d6fdd2f67f82824e2d319190f4ec225adb
address
bc1qjzlwp4ha6tm8lq5zfcknryvs7nkzykkm6psy0g
transaction
ddfa65b634b882173551a3d33d6d888a5eb19dd7f236809b7c810f6b1d52a9ca
spent
true